Scholarships and Grants
Towson University’s scholarship program is one of the most generous in the state, with over 10 million in scholarships awarded annually. The university offers a range of scholarships, including merit-based, need-based, and talent-based awards. Some of the most prestigious scholarships include the <strong>Towson University Scholars Program</strong>, which awards full tuition to high-achieving students, and the <em>Towson University Grant</em>, which provides up to 5,000 per year to students with demonstrated financial need.
| Scholarship | Award Amount | Eligibility |
|---|---|---|
| Towson University Scholars Program | Full tuition | High-achieving students |
| Towson University Grant | Up to $5,000 per year | Students with demonstrated financial need |
| Meritorious Scholarship | $1,000 to $3,000 per year | Students with strong academic records |
Payment Plans and Financial Aid
In addition to scholarships and grants, Towson University offers a range of payment plans and financial aid options to help students manage their tuition costs. The university’s payment plans allow students to spread their tuition payments over several months, making it easier to manage their finances. Towson University also participates in federal and state financial aid programs, including the Federal Pell Grant and the Maryland Guaranteed Access Grant. These programs can provide additional funding to help students cover their tuition costs.
Unlocking Tuition Savings: A Step-by-Step Guide
Unlocking tuition savings at Towson University requires some planning and research. Here are the steps to follow:
- Apply for admission: The first step to unlocking tuition savings is to apply for admission to Towson University. Students can submit their applications online or through the mail.
- Complete the FAFSA: The Free Application for Federal Student Aid (FAFSA) is required for all students seeking financial aid. The FAFSA can be completed online, and students should submit their applications as early as possible to ensure maximum eligibility for aid.
- Explore scholarship options: Towson University offers a range of scholarships, including merit-based, need-based, and talent-based awards. Students should research and apply for scholarships that match their eligibility criteria.
- Consider payment plans: Towson University's payment plans can help students manage their tuition costs by spreading payments over several months. Students should consider their financial situation and choose a payment plan that works best for them.
